Mike brings over 25 years financial expertise to his current role as RMS’ Chief Financial Officer. In 1983, he began his career with Dun & Bradstreet as a Computer Applications Specialist from which he progressed through various financial roles leading up to his holding the position of Vice-President of Finance for the division of the company that was eventually divested in 2001 to become RMS. Since RMS became its own company, Mike has held the role of CFO while also being responsible for Finance and Planning, Human Resources and Legal Services. In addition, he serves as the General Manager of RMS’ Deductions Management and Reconciliation Services and has responsibility for RMS’ businesses in Hong Kong and Mexico.
